    Pay Range $22.11-$35.37*North Country Orthopaedic Group - Triage LPN - Full Time Day Shift- Req 7160


    The Triage LPN must demonstrate proficiency in general medical terminology and must be able to work in a fast paced medical office.

    The Triage LPN must have the ability to multitask and should be a customer-friendly, positive, self-motivated individual who is willing to work in a team atmosphere.

    The Triage LPN must be able to handle multi-telephone lines with finesse and is expected to act professionally at all times.


    Qualifications:

    • High School Diploma
    • Medical Terminology
    • Basic Computer and multi-line telephone skills
    • Good communication and organizational skills
    • Ability to work in a fast pace, team-based, multi-skilled work environment
    • Enjoy working with the public

    Working Relationships-Internal and External:


    The Triage LPN is expected to maintain a productive relationship with the Clinical Operations Manager as well as with the physician, manager and co-worker.

    The Triage LPN must exhibit a customer-friendly demeanor at all times and must have the ability to keep their composure during difficult situations.


    Job Duties:

    • Triage patient telephone calls for difficulties, prescriptions, etc.
    • Retrieve patient charts and get prescriptions signed by the appropriate provider. Print prescription and fax or call it into the corresponding patient pharmacy. If needed, mail prescription to pharmacy. Finally record prescription in patient's chart.
    • Assist Walk-in patients.
    • Schedule any tests requested by a provider, e.g. MRIs, bone scans, etc. After scheduling the test contact the patient with appointment, date, time, and directions.
    • Call referrals in to other physician offices for our providers and patients.
    • Complete paperwork needed for renewal of physical therapy.
    • Responsible for reviewing incoming faxes and taking responsibility for processing requests in a timely manner.
    • Responsible for contacting patients with physician instructions regarding patient care.
    • Responsible for faxing all signed and directive correspondence to physical therapy, Public Health and or all agencies as directed by a NCOG physician for a NCOG patient.

    • Responsible for contacting the on-call physician for emergencies, e.g. instances when one NCOG physician requests the assistance of another; the emergency room or operating room is trying to locate a physician
    • Responsible for communicating with NCOG physicians regarding consults requested by other area physicians.
    • Assist in the protocol for Public Health referrals.
    • Cover the surgery scheduling office during breaks, lunch, and vacations or as otherwise directed by the Clinical Operations Manager.
    • Responsible for stocking necessary paperwork for the position in an organized manner.
    • Perform other clerical duties as requested by the Clinical Operations Manager.
    • When requested, work overtime and or different shifts.
    • Carry out other duties as requested by theClinical Operations Manager or any other group manager, administrator or physician.
    • Participate as a team member within the department and group.
